Chocolate/ Banana Rollups |
|
 |
Prep Time: 5 Minutes Cook Time: 8 Minutes |
Ready In: 13 Minutes Servings: 6 |

It turned out to be a good treat in my house, my husband has asked me for more every night since then. There may be some of the cresents rolls left over. Ingredients:
2 (8 ounce) packages crescent rolls |
1 banana (cut in half lengthwise then into 3 pieces- 6 pieces total) |
1 cup chocolate chips |
8 teaspoons cinnamon-sugar mixture |
Directions:
1. Preheat oven according to cresent package details. 2. Separate the rolls and put two triangles together to form a rectangle. With slighty moistened fingertips pinch together the two then lightly roll with a rolling pin. 3. Place one piece of banana, a tsp of cinn/ sugar, and a small handful of choc chips onto the flattened roll. 4. Roll the whole thing up like a burrito then sprinkle with more cinn/ sugar 5. Place on a cookie sheet with parchment paper 6. Cook about 8-10 minutes or until the cresent rolls look golden. 7. You can serve them whole or cut them in half. |
